Output 35d32cf6cfb75dce6989a542087b113aef6a41b2406b74ffc52ee6a49a457122:10

value
1980000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d25221ef494da0f4aefc1c3fe00311609a48547 OP_EQUAL
address
3QmXN9ELZCiKPB1HJKf1HzxJM22bVeUPMz
transaction
35d32cf6cfb75dce6989a542087b113aef6a41b2406b74ffc52ee6a49a457122
spent
true